Ordinals
beta
Sat 814207623298204
decimal
162841.2623298204
degree
0°162841′1561″2623298204‴
percentile
38.771791628277754%
name
ibuelvvqupx
cycle
0
epoch
0
period
80
block
162841
offset
2623298204
timestamp
2012-01-19 04:32:14 UTC
rarity
common
prev
next